**Ticket: Config drift in Shelfsum reconciliation job**

The nightly inventory reconciliation job on worker pool B is running with different batch sizes and cutoff windows than pool A, which explains the mismatched counts flagged this morning. Pool B was manually tuned during last month's backlog and never reset. Before re-running tonight, verify pool B matches the intended baseline, which is recorded below.

settings of fahof-kahog:
[silmir]
team = briath
access_code = ac_d0ec06
owner = tamix.sorion
host = silmir.merlaqcloud.example
port = 5672
peer = fraeth.qirvanforge.corp
salt = 30070d31
pin = 9811

// Quick context before you poke at these: visitors wander between
// exhibit beacons constantly, so the proximity debounce has to be long
// enough that a guide doesn't flip tracks mid-sentence, but short
// enough that walking into the Cerulean Hall actually starts the right
// clip. Prefetch depth matters on the museum's flaky basement wifi —
// we learned that the hard way during the Oskett retrospective.
// Anyway, don't tweak these without running the gallery walk test
// first. Current values are as follows.

limits module of fahap-fahog:
PRIORITIES = {
    "rusael": 647,
    "fraax": 940,
    "isteth": 603,
    "wenir": 692,
    "julir": 674,
    "praox": 715,
    "istael": 734,
}

09:47 — The Fairloom pricing experiment for the Coppervale Amphitheatre rollout was paused after conversion dipped 6% in the variant arm. Deniz traced the regression to a stale fee table being applied twice at checkout. Future maintainers should note that experiment flags and fee tables must ship together. The offending deploy is identified by the build token below.

pipeline stamp: htk4_66df